Bribe case: Wankhede showing SRK chats as 'integrity certificate', says CBI; HC grants interim relief
The CBI recently filed an FIR against Wankhede for allegedly seeking a Rs 25 crore bribe for not framing the Bollywood star's son Aryan Khan in the drugs-on-cruise case.
Tumblr media
MUMBAI: Former NCB zonal director and bribery accused Sameer Wankhede is trying to show the alleged messages exchanged with film superstar Shah Rukh Khan as a ‘certificate of integrity’, the CBI told the Bombay High Court on Monday.
The High Court is hearing a petition of Wankhede, who is accused of seeking Rs 25 crore as bribe from the actor for not implicating his son Aryan in the Cordelia cruise ‘drug bust’ case.
A vacation bench of Justices Abhay Ahuja and MM Sathaye on Monday extended till June 8 the interim protection granted to Wankhede in the case.
Last Friday, the court had directed the Central Bureau of Investigation not to take any coercive against him till May 22.
Citing the messages exchanged with Khan, Wankhede, in his petition, has claimed the film superstar had no grievance against him and had requested that he be kind to his son Aryan Khan.
Wankhede further claimed the actor had not only praised his integrity “but has also expressed his anguish over the political involvement in the matter”.
Referring to the chats, Wankhede, in his plea, claimed the tone of Khan’s messages would have been completely contrary had he (Wankhede) raised demands for money for releasing Aryan Khan.
During the hearing on Monday, the CBI, represented by advocate Kuldeep Patil, submitted that those requests (referring to the messages exchanged between Shah Rukh Khan and Wankhede) were made by a father (Khan) whose young son (Aryan) was in his (Wankhede) custody.
Wankhede is trying to show them (messages from Khan) as a “certificate of integrity”, CBI advocate Patil told the court.
Opposing the continuation of interim protection to Wankhede, advocate Patil said the order may come in the way of arrest or any action that the CBI may want to take, adding the order (interim protection) cannot be indefinite when the probe is underway.
Patil also sought time to file the CBI’s response to Wankhede’s plea.
Advocate Abad Ponda, appearing for Wankhede, argued the officer was investigating a “very serious case” and was trying to clean the system.
Ponda was referring to the Cordelia cruise ‘drug bust’ case of October 2021 in which Aryan Khan was arrested.
Ponda told the court then NCB Deputy Director Gyaneshwar Singh had been apprised of every step of the probe.
Ponda said the “backbone” of the CBI’s FIR against Wankhede “is flawed” as it didn’t follow the provisions mandated by law.
The case was “illegal and bad in law” and the idea was to ground an “honest officer who stood against the tall and mighty”, Ponda said.
The court, after hearing both sides, extended Wankhede’s interim protection subject to the condition that he shall not publish any material through WhatsApp or any other mode related to the case or investigation or give press statements or tamper with evidence.
The court asked Wankhede to give an undertaking to this effect.
Wankhede was also directed to appear at the investigation agency as and when he is called by the concerned officer.
The HC directed the CBI to file its response by June 3.
The matter will be next heard on June 8.
The CBI recently filed an FIR against Wankhede for allegedly seeking Rs 25 crore bribe for not framing the Bollywood star’s son Aryan Khan in the drugs-on-cruise case.
On a complaint by the NCB, the CBI booked Wankhede and four others for alleged criminal conspiracy and extortion threat as well as under the Prevention of Corruption Act for alleged bribery.
As per the CBI, the NCB’s Mumbai Zone received information in October 2021 related to the consumption and possession of narcotics substances by various individuals on the private cruise ship Cordelia, after which some of its (NCB) officers conspired and obtained undue advantage in the form of bribes from the alleged accused.
Aryan Khan was arrested by the NCB on October 3, 2021 after a raid on the cruise ship.
He was granted bail by the Bombay High Court after three weeks as the NCB failed to substantiate its charges against him.

Aryan Khan case: Sameer Wankhede closed bribe deal for Rs 18 cr, reveals CBI FIR
According to the CBI FIR copy, the NCB team head by Sameer Wankhede allowed people who were actually in possession of drugs and the supplier as well to go.
Tumblr media
MUMBAI: The Central Bureau of Investigation (CBI), which booked former Narcotics Control Bureau (NCB) officer Sameer Wankhede for allegedly demanding Rs 25 crore as a bribe for not framing Bollywood actor Shah Rukh Khan’s son Aryan Khan in the drugs-on-cruise case, said that the deal was closed for Rs 18 crore adding that assets to Wankhade were not proportionate to his known sources of income.
According to the CBI FIR copy, the NCB team head by Sameer Wankhede allowed people who were actually in possession of drugs and the supplier as well to go.
The FIR copy said Arbaaz Merchant had confessed of possession Charas to NCB but he was allowed to go.
Siddarth Shah who had allegedly supplied charas to Arbaaz Merchant was also allowed to walk free, the CBI FIR said adding that incriminating chats between the two were ignored.
The federal agency said the accused were brought in a private vehicle. The private vehicle belonged to KP Gosavi (independent witness). This was done to show the accused that Gosavi was an NCB employee, though he was not.
CBI claimed that Gosavi was allowed close proximity to the accused against the rules. An effort was made to extort Rs 25 crore, but the deal was closed for Rs 18 crore. Out of this Rs 50 lakh was paid in advance.
Other corruption charges against Sameer Wamkhade and other NCB Officials were also in the process.
CBI said the assets to Wankhade were not proportionate to his known sources of income. The FIR copy said he was not able to justify expenses made during his foreign visit.
Wankhade has been selling and purchasing expensive wristwatches with a private entity, said CBI.
CBI registered a case against former Narcotics Control Bureau (NCB) officer, Sameer Wankhede and three others for allegedly demanding Rs 25 crore as a bribe for not framing Bollywood actor Shah Rukh Khan’s son Aryan Khan in the drugs-on-cruise case.
Wankhede on Saturday alleged that he was being punished for being a patriot. Wankhede’s statement came in response to the CBI raids at his residence and other premises on Friday. Wankhede alleged that 18 CBI officials on Friday raided his house while his wife and children were present in his house.
“I am getting rewarded for being a patriot, yesterday 18 CBI officials raided my residence and searched it for more than 12 hours while my wife and children were present in the house. They found Rs 23,000 and four property papers. These assets were acquired before I joined the service,” Wankhede said on Saturday.
Sameer Wankhede further claimed that CBI officials took the phone of his wife Kranti Redkar in their possession.
CBI on Friday conducted searches at 29 locations across the country following the alleged corruption case against him and three others linked to the Aryan Khan drugs-on-cruise case. Wankhede had raided Cordelia Cruise and arrested Actor Shah Rukh Khan’s son Aryan Khan in an alleged drug case. Aryan Khan case: Sameer Wankhede closed bribe deal for Rs 18 cr, reveals CBI FIR
